Abstract

Various embodiments of the invention relate to optimizing storage of schema-less data. A schema-less dataset including a plurality of resources is received. Each resource is associated with at least a plurality of properties. At least one set of co-occurring properties from the plurality of properties is identified. A graph including a plurality of nodes is generated. Each of the nodes represents a unique property in the set of co-occurring properties. The graph further includes an edge connecting each node representing a pair of co-occurring properties. A graph coloring operation is performed on the graph. The graph coloring operation includes assigning each of nodes to a color, where nodes connected by an edge are assigned different colors. A schema is generated that assigns a column identifier from a table to each unique property represented by one of the nodes in the graph based on the color assigned to the node.
